CHEP helps move more goods to more people, in more places than any other organization on earth via our 347 million pallets, crates and containers. We employ approximately 13,000 people and operate in 60 countries. Through our pioneering and sustainable share-and-reuse business model, the world’s biggest brands trust us to help them transport their goods more efficiently, safely and with less environmental impact. You’ll be responsible for managing, developing, and inspiring a high-performing team of data scientists, machine learning engineers, and Generative AI developers. Operating within a squad model, the role focuses on fostering technical excellence across the team by ensuring the quality, scalability, and integrity of their output, rather than directly directing the work. You’ll work closely with our Head of Global Data & Analytics and Head of Data Science to establish best practices, provide technical oversight, and act as a guardian of quality assurance across all Advanced Analytics projects and deliverables. You will also play a key role in enabling innovation, supporting professional growth, and aligning the team’s capabilities with organisational goals. By fostering a culture of collaboration, curiosity, and technical rigour, you’ll ensure that the team is empowered to deliver impactful solutions that drive business outcomes and create value.
